💳 Direct Deposit (Fastest Option)
What it is:
Direct Deposit allows the IRS and/or your state to electronically deposit your refund into your checking account, savings account, or GO2bank card (when available). You can also use third-party bank accounts like Cash App or Venmo as long as you know the routing and account numbers for the account in question.
Why choose it:
- ⚡ Fastest method: Typically 10–21 days
- 🔐 Secure and electronic
- 🏦 Works with checking, savings, or GO2bank
Best for:
Anyone with a bank account who wants the fastest refund possible.
📬 Mailed Check
2026 IRS Payment Modernization Update
(Based on IRS guidance issued Jan. 27, 2026 — Executive Order 14247)
The IRS is transitioning to more secure, electronic, bank‑based payments. Here’s what taxpayers need to know:
⏱ Will this transition delay tax refunds?
Answer: Yes, if the taxpayer selected a mailed check.
If you file without bank details (chose Mailed Check):
- Your return will still be accepted
- The IRS will mail a letter asking for updated banking information
- You’ll receive a CP53E notice requesting a response within 30 days
If you do not respond:
- The IRS will issue a paper check after six weeks, assuming no other issues
Important:
IRS agents cannot accept banking information by phone or in person.
☎️ Will the IRS call or text for banking information?
Answer: The IRS will never request your banking information by phone, email, or text.
✔ They will only contact you by mail using your last‑known address.

🔄 File & Go (Refund Transfer)
What it is:
Your preparation and bank fees are deducted from your refund, so you pay nothing upfront. Your refund is then directly deposited into your bank account or GO2bank card.
Timing: Typically 10–18 days
Requirements:
- Valid phone number
- Valid email
- Verifiable ID
- Bank account information
- A federal refund large enough to cover all fees
How it works:
This method is similar to Direct Deposit, except fees are taken from the refund before it’s deposited.
